Full Job Description
Build the Manufacturing Network That Powers the Future of Pharma Solutions

Pharma Solutions is a growing global business within Croda, supporting pharmaceutical, biotechnology, and veterinary-health customers through innovative excipients, vaccine adjuvants, peptide technology, lipid technologies, and formulation expertise. As demand continues to grow, the business requires a manufacturing and asset network capable of delivering reliable supply, operational excellence, and scalable growth.

The Head of Operations & Asset Management will establish and lead the global manufacturing and asset strategy for Pharma Solutions, bringing together multiple sites, technologies, capabilities, and external partners into one coordinated operating model.

This is a highly visible global leadership role focused on transforming a collection of manufacturing assets into a cohesive network capable of supporting future growth, accelerating technology transfer, improving operational performance, and strengthening customer confidence.

Experience & Expertise
• 10+ years of leadership experience within pharmaceutical, biopharmaceutical or CDMO manufacturing operations. Experience in GMP pharmaceutical manufacturing is highly advantageous.
• Proven success leading multi-site manufacturing operations, technology transfer, scale-up, and operational-improvement initiatives.
• Demonstrated ownership of technology transfer between development and commercial-scale manufacturing sites and experience establishing transfer governance, readiness reviews, process validation and scale-up frameworks.
• Experience developing manufacturing network strategies, site-role architecture, and asset-utilization models.
• Strong capital-project governance and business-case development experience.
• Experience managing external manufacturing partners, CMO/CDMO networks, and make-versus-buy decisions.
• Deep understanding of GMP operations, technology transfer, manufacturing readiness, operational excellence, and capacity planning.
• Bachelor's degree in Chemical Engineering, Process Engineering, Mechanical Engineering or related engineering discipline; Advanced technical qualification desirable.
Role Scope

Global responsibility across the Pharma Solutions manufacturing and asset network, including internal GMP operations, technology transfer, asset strategy, capital governance, and selected external manufacturing partners. The role reports to the Vice President, Pharma Solutions, with a dotted-line relationship into Operations.
